Target Background

Gene References into Functions
  1. The results are consistent with a model in which RPIA suppresses autophagy and LC3 processing by modulation of redox signaling. PMID: 27328773
  2. CRC cells that overexpressed miR124 or with knockdown of RPIA or PRPS1 had reduced DNA synthesis and proliferation, whereas cells incubated with an inhibitor of miR124 had significantly increased DNA synthesis and proliferation and formed more colonies. PMID: 26248089
  3. In this work, through an in silico comparative analysis between the genomes of Leishmania major and Homo sapiens, the enzyme ribose 5-phosphate isomerase (R5PI) was indicated as a promising molecular target. PMID: 25528729
  4. Study provides new insight into the molecular mechanisms by which RPIA overexpression can induce oncogenesis in hepatocellular carcinoma. PMID: 25429733
  5. RPI is the second known inborn error in the reversible phase of the pentose-phosphate-pathway, confirming that defects in pentose and polyol metabolism constitute a new area of inborn metabolic disorders PMID: 14988808
